Mazda Bongo GL Cars
The Mazda Bongo GL 4WD is a versatile and reliable light commercial van well-suited to New Zealand’s diverse driving conditions. Renowned for its robust build and practical design, the Bongo GL 4WD combines utility with off-road capability, making it a popular choice for both urban deliveries and rural adventures.
Under the hood, the Bongo GL 4WD typically features a fuel-efficient diesel engine paired with a four-wheel-drive system that enhances traction on New Zealand's varied terrain. Whether navigating gravel roads in the Waikato countryside or tackling muddy tracks in the South Island high country, this model offers stable handling and improved control. The 4x4 drivetrain provides additional confidence when encountering slippery surfaces or uneven ground, common in New Zealand’s rural and coastal areas.
The vehicle's compact dimensions contribute to excellent maneuverability on narrow city streets or winding mountain passes, yet it maintains ample cargo space ideal for transporting goods or equipment. Inside, the Mazda Bongo GL prioritizes driver comfort with ergonomic seating and straightforward controls tailored to long hours on the road. Its straightforward mechanical layout ensures easier servicing and parts availability across New Zealand’s automotive service centers.
In wet conditions prevalent throughout much of New Zealand, particularly on the West Coast and in winter months, the Bongo’s 4WD system proves advantageous by reducing wheel slip and enhancing safety. Additionally, its ground clearance is adequate for avoiding damage from minor obstacles commonly found on unsealed farm roads or remote tracks.
For tradespeople, outdoor enthusiasts, or businesses requiring a dependable vehicle capable of handling challenging conditions without sacrificing practicality, the Mazda Bongo GL 4WD remains a compelling option. Its proven durability combined with adaptability aligns well with New Zealand drivers’ needs for resilience amid unpredictable weather and terrain variations across both urban hubs and more remote locations.
